The border is the core of my investigation; by traveling across the border I have become conscious of the differences among both sides and duality within myself. My identity has developed from a synthesis of these two cultures, and my wok explores these two factions that cannot be one without the other. fusion is apparent in my self-portraits where I dress up with the colors from both sides of the border. But I also take a personal look into understanding the history and identity of each nation. I create a juxtaposition with these two identities that become one and explore the social, cultural, and political issues we face in the everyday.
